Originating out of a violent civil war, the shogunate was successful because they
Ipatiy [6.2K]

Answer:

Originating out of a violent civil war, the shogunate was successful because they  used force to rule Japan.

The Shogunate was the form of government that ruled Japan for nearly 700 years. The shogun had de facto power, although Japan has always had an emperor. Together with the Imperial court, the Shogunate formed a parallel power structure, with the Shogun as the military leader alongside the imperial state structure. Over time, the Imperial court would have to relinquish more and more power and the Shogunate would become Japan's most powerful organization.
